Home Insurance For Seniors Tips

Seniors can find affordable home insurance by comparing quotes and assessing their specific coverage needs carefully.

Home Insurance For Seniors Tips

Research topics

Understanding Senior Home Insurance

As we age, it’s vital to ensure our homes are safe and well-insured. Senior home insurance is tailored to meet the unique needs of older adults, covering everything from home damage to liability issues. Choosing the right home insurance for seniors can provide peace of mind and a financial safety net.

Why Is Home Insurance Important for Seniors?

Seniors may face different risks compared to younger homeowners, making senior home insurance crucial. Whether it’s natural disasters, accidents, or health-related incidents, having adequate coverage can prevent financial burdens down the line. Investing in a good policy protects both the home and the peace of mind of seniors.

What to Look for in Seniors' Home Insurance

It's essential to consider certain factors when choosing your policy. Look for coverage that includes:

  • Personal property protection
  • Liability coverage
  • Additional living expenses in case of displacement

Always compare quotes and adjust your coverage as needed to match your unique situation.

Aging In Place: Tips for Seniors

Maturing in your own home can enhance comfort and familiarity as you grow older. However, modifications may be necessary to ensure safety. Think about changes like installing grab bars in bathrooms or removing tripping hazards. These home modifications can prevent accidents and help with fall prevention.

Home Safety: Preventing Accidents

Ensuring home safety is a top priority for seniors. Utilizing medical alert systems can provide a vital link to emergency services should an accident occur. Additionally, take proactive steps by checking smoke alarms regularly and having clear pathways in your home.

Considering Property Taxes

Seniors often face increasing property taxes that could impact their budgets. Many states offer tax relief programs designed specifically for seniors. Understanding these options can play a vital role in estate planning, making financial management much simpler for you.

Reverse Mortgages: A Cautionary Approach

A reverse mortgage may be an option for some seniors looking to supplement their income. However, it’s crucial to fully understand the implications. It allows you to convert part of your home equity into cash. But be aware that it can affect your estate, especially regarding estate planning and inheritance.

Tips for Lowering Home Insurance Costs

Seniors should explore ways to save on insurance premiums. Consider bundling your home and auto insurance for discounts, and inquire about special senior discounts that many providers offer. Checking affordable homeowners insurance for seniors can also lead to cost-effective options.

Reviewing Your Home Insurance Policy Regularly

Just as your needs change, so should your insurance policy. Set aside time every year to review your coverage. Check if your home modifications require updates to your insurance plan. Keeping your policy current is crucial to avoiding gaps in coverage and ensuring your home remains adequately protected.
